Dareveyan (Persian: درويان, also Romanized as Dareveyān; also known as Dalvīān, Darreh Vīān, and Darreh-ye Īvān)[1] is a village in Saral Rural District, Saral District, Divandarreh County, Kurdistan Province, Iran. At the 2006 census, its population was 69, in 12 families.[2] The village is populated by Kurds.[3]
